Transaction 6352f4dee6810c22f7f33d49ec96a70645ae73a0b15d1e99d1311dff453cce0b

1 Input
1 Outputs
  • 6352f4dee6810c22f7f33d49ec96a70645ae73a0b15d1e99d1311dff453cce0b:0
  • value  416990
    address  3FHvFKUwX5DDah7oyxCUGH95e5EpFbhEGC